In the panorama of the Internet of Things (IoT), connectivity standards and protocols play a crucial position in making certain gadgets can talk seamlessly. As extra gadgets are related, the necessity for effective interoperability increases, resulting in a selection of standards that serve totally different use instances and necessities. This comparability of IoT connectivity standards and protocols highlights the nuances that differentiate each know-how, providing a clearer understanding of which could swimsuit particular purposes.


LoRaWAN (Long Range Wide Area Network) is among the dominant protocols usually utilized in IoT purposes that require long-range communication. Its low energy consumption makes it notably efficient for battery-operated gadgets, enabling them to operate for several years without having a battery replacement. The protocol is designed for broad space networks, making it suitable for city, rural, and remotely deployed units such as environmental screens and smart metropolis purposes.


On the other end of the spectrum, MQTT (Message Queuing Telemetry Transport) is a lightweight protocol designed for resource-constrained devices and low-bandwidth, high-latency networks. Due to its publish-subscribe model, it allows units to speak in near real-time, making it especially in style for purposes in smart homes and industrial automation. Iot Devices Examples. MQTT just isn't constrained by location, enabling gadgets to speak no matter where they are situated, so long as there is web entry.

Zigbee and Z-Wave are two different protocols which have gained traction, particularly in house automation contexts. Zigbee operates on low power and is designed for low information fee wireless personal area networks. With its mesh networking capability, it facilitates communication between a quantity of units, creating a robust community that may extend its vary considerably. Z-Wave, while related, usually operates on a decrease frequency and has a distinct structure that tends to work higher in indoor settings. Its focusing on of shopper products provides it an edge in user-friendly applications.


Bluetooth additionally plays a vital function in IoT connectivity, especially in wearable know-how and nearby communication scenarios. The introduction of Bluetooth Low Energy (BLE) has expanded its functionality by permitting devices to communicate with minimal battery utilization. This protocol is right for applications where low energy is important but still requires an affordable data throughput. The range tends to be shorter, making it suitable for environments like private health devices, smart locks, and other proximity-focused technologies. What Are Iot Devices Examples.


Another important player within the IoT space is Cellular connectivity, together with LTE and the rising 5G networks. These technologies offer excessive data charges and widespread coverage, making them best for applications that require real-time knowledge switch, corresponding to autonomous autos and distant surveillance systems. However, their energy consumption is usually greater in comparability with other protocols, which can be a limiting issue for IoT gadgets with battery constraints. The evolution of 5G is especially exciting, because it guarantees to facilitate even bigger numbers of linked units with lower latency.

A lesser-known, yet impactful, standard is NB-IoT (Narrowband IoT), particularly designed for low-power, wide-area networks. It helps a excessive number of connected gadgets over a bigger area, making it well-suited for rural functions, smart metering, and smart agriculture. Its low bandwidth necessities are sufficient for transmitting small data packets, allowing units to perform successfully with minimal power consumption.

Comparing these protocols, a significant issue to consider is the balance between range, power consumption, and information price. Zigbee and Z-Wave excel in mesh networks but may not cowl as extensive an space as LoRaWAN. Meanwhile, protocols like MQTT can prioritize information switch efficiency over distance. The selection between using a cellular framework or a specialised IoT protocol usually hinges upon the particular needs of an application, together with geographic and technical constraints.


Security remains a urgent concern across IoT implementations. With the variety of connectivity standards, guaranteeing secure communication is paramount. Various protocols tackle safety in different methods, incorporating measures such as encryption and authentication protocols to safeguard knowledge. MQTT, for example, allows for secure connections and payload encryption, whereas protocols like LoRaWAN have mechanisms to authenticate devices speaking over the network.

  • Various IoT connectivity standards, corresponding to MQTT, CoAP, and HTTP, cater to totally different data transmission needs, influencing efficiency and application suitability.

  • MQTT is lightweight and optimized for high-latency networks, making it perfect for low-bandwidth, resource-constrained gadgets.

  • CoAP helps RESTful interactions and operates over UDP, permitting for lowered overhead in comparison with traditional protocols used over TCP.

  • Zigbee and Z-Wave give consideration to low-power, low-data applications, excellent for smart home devices and sensor networks.

  • NB-IoT and LTE-M offer cellular connectivity specifically designed for IoT applications, providing wider coverage and better penetration in city environments.

  • Wi-Fi and Bluetooth, while prevalent, can struggle with power consumption and scalability in giant IoT ecosystems, making them much less perfect for certain use instances.

  • LoRaWAN permits long-range, low-power communication, perfect for functions in distant areas requiring rare information transmission.

  • Each standard or protocol might come with unique safety features, influencing the choice based on the IoT deployment's threat model.

  • The rising development of multi-protocol environments permits devices to change between standards, enhancing flexibility and interoperability inside IoT ecosystems.
